#fec5fe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fec5fe is composed of 99.6% red, 77.3%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 300 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 88.4%. #fec5fe color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#fd8bfd. Closest websafe color is: #ffccff.

#fec5fe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fec5fe has RGB values of R:254, G:197,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 16696830.

Hex triplet fec5fe #fec5fe
RGB Decimal 254, 197, 254 rgb(254,197,254)
RGB Percent 99.6, 77.3, 99.6 rgb(99.6%,77.3%,99.6%)
CMYK 0, 22, 0, 0
HSL 300°, 96.6, 88.4 hsl(300,96.6%,88.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 300°, 22.4, 99.6
Web Safe ffccff #ffccff
CIE-LAB 86.087, 29.537, -20.173
XYZ 78.726, 68.161, 102.77
xyY 0.315, 0.273, 68.161
CIE-LCH 86.087, 35.769, 325.668
CIE-LUV 86.087, 28.633, -37.04
Hunter-Lab 82.56, 25.733, -16.012
Binary 11111110, 11000101, 11111110

Shades and Tints of #fec5fe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#130013 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#fec5fe is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#dddddd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#e4d8e4 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#cfd7ff Protanopia 1% of men
  • #dcd4fa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#f8cedc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#e0d0fe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#e8cefb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#facae8 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
